Niobium is a soft, ductile refractory metal known for excellent corrosion resistance and superconducting properties.

Electropolishing is critical for superconducting RF cavities, where surface quality controls the accelerating gradient.

Able’s in-house electrolytes are formulated to handle niobium and other refractory metals, consistently removing .0002″–.0005″ measured from thickness or diametrical.

Our Electropolishing Process

1

Part Evaluation

Alloy grade, geometry, heat treat condition, and finish specifications assessed by our experts.

2

Cleaning & Prep

Oils, oxides, and machining contaminants removed. Custom racking for optimal current distribution.

3

Electropolishing

Proprietary electrolyte dissolves surface peaks uniformly. A clean, passive oxide layer forms simultaneously.

4

Rinse & Dry

Thorough multi-stage rinse and controlled drying to preserve the electropolished surface quality.

5

QC & Delivery

Inspected per specification, documented, packed and shipped promptly.
